IPL 2025: It was a night to remember for Ashutosh Sharma as he turned out to be the gamechanger for Delhi Capitals in Vizag. Ashutosh hit a blistering 66* off 31 balls to take Capitals over the line on Monday. His breathtaking knock was studded with five sixes and five boundaries.
Following the win, Ashutosh has become the toast of the nation as everyone is hailing him for his effort. Amid all the praise, former India cricketer Amay Khurasia made a bold statement. Khurasia, who also happens to be his childhood coach, urged DC captain Axar Patel to allow Ashutosh open the batting if they want to win the IPL. Admitting that Ashutosh can absorb pressure, Khurasiya reckoned he is able enough to open and face the new ball.
"Took the lessons from last year. Missed out on finishing the game on a couple of occasions in the previous season. The whole year I focussed and visualised about it. Had the belief that if I play till the last over, anything can happen. Well played to Vipraj. I asked him to keep hitting. He was very calm under pressure. Want to dedicate this award to my mentor Shikhar paaji," Ashutosh said at the post-match presentation.
"He has always had a lot of resilience. He can absorb pressure, something he has done in the past—not just in the IPL but in other games and in life as well. He is a determined player, always striving to improve his game. If Delhi wants to win their maiden title, they must send him to open the innings," he told TOI.
It would be interesting to see if Ashutosh is promoted up the order and made to open or not. The Capitals take on Hyderabad on March 30 in Vizag.
